Who We Are

Chariot is building an operating system for the moving experience, starting with the leading modern all-in-one software platform for moving company management.

Moving is a universal life event with a massive economy built around helping people and businesses transport their belongings and settle into their new space. It’s also one of life’s most painful, stressful, and expensive experiences. Moving companies (~$30B US industry) quarterback this experience and lack the tools to change it. Instead, they’re drowning in the work required to run a very complicated sales and field service operation.

Chariot addresses this problem with an all-in-one software platform that helps moving companies boost sales conversions, automate admin work, improve customer service, and optimize performance. Over time we will use this platform to revolutionize the moving experience from start to finish for customers and stakeholders across the industry.

Our founding team brings experience from Google, Flatiron Health, Cedar, Bain & Company, Bridgewater, Fivetran, and Teachable. We're backed by venture capital investors, co-founders of successful vertical SaaS companies, and advised by expert moving company operators nationwide.

What you need to know about the Austin Tech Scene

Austin has a diverse and thriving tech ecosystem thanks to home-grown companies like Dell and major campuses for IBM, AMD and Apple. The state’s flagship university, the University of Texas at Austin, is known for its engineering school, and the city is known for its annual South by Southwest tech and media conference. Austin’s tech scene spans many verticals, but it’s particularly known for hardware, including semiconductors, as well as AI, biotechnology and cloud computing. And its food and music scene, low taxes and favorable climate has made the city a destination for tech workers from across the country.

Key Facts About Austin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 180,500; 13.7%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Dell, IBM, AMD, Apple, Alphabet
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, hardware, cloud computing, software, healthtech
  • Funding Landscape: $4.5 billion in VC fun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Live Oak Ventures, Austin Ventures, Hinge Capital, Gigafund, KdT Ventures, Next Coast Ventures, Silverton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: University of Texas, Southwestern University, Texas State University, Center for Complex Quantum Systems, Oden Institute for Computational Engineering and Sciences, Texas Advanced Computing Center
